Source Connections with CAi Series Controller/Amplifier
The diagram depicts a typical setup using the ST2 Tuner with a CAi Series amplifier. Each tuner in the
ST2 unit must be connected as a separate source for audio inputs.

Source Connections with A-BUS Audio Distribution Hub
The diagram depicts a typical setup using the ST2 Tuner with an A-BUS system’s audio distribution
hub. Each tuner in the ST2 unit must be connected as a separate source for audio inputs.
